Docker中怎么部署DolphinDB集群
使用Docker部署DolphinDB集群是一个非常简单的过程,可以在几分钟内完成。下面我们就来看看如何使用Docker来部署DolphinDB集群。
首先,我们需要安装Docker,在安装Docker之前,我们需要确保我们的操作系统支持Docker,并且拥有足够的硬件资源,以确保Docker的正常运行。
接下来,我们需要下载DolphinDB的Docker镜像,可以从DolphinDB官网上下载。安装完成后,我们就可以开始部署DolphinDB集群了。
首先,我们需要创建一个Docker容器,这个容器将用来部署DolphinDB集群。我们可以使用Docker提供的命令创建容器,比如:
docker run -d --name dolphindb -p 8848:8848 -e DOLPHINDB_CLUSTER_NAME=MyCluster -e DOLPHINDB_NODE_NAME=MyNode -e DOLPHINDB_MASTER_NODE_NAME=MyMasterNode -e DOLPHINDB_MASTER_NODE_IP=192.168.1.1 -e DOLPHINDB_NODE_IP=192.168.1.2 -e DOLPHINDB_NODE_PORT=8848 -e DOLPHINDB_MASTER_NODE_PORT=8848 -e DOLPHINDB_MASTER_NODE_PORT=8848 dolphindb/server:latest
上面的命令会创建一个名为“dolphindb”的Docker容器,并将它映射到本地的8848端口,同时也会设置集群名称,节点名称,主节点IP,节点IP,节点端口,主节点端口等参数。
接下来,我们可以使用Docker的命令来启动和停止容器,比如:
docker start dolphindb docker stop dolphindb
这样就可以启动和停止DolphinDB容器,从而实现DolphinDB的集群部署。
最后,我们可以使用Docker的命令来查看容器的状态,比如:
docker ps -a docker logs dolphindb
这样就可以查看DolphinDB容器的状态,以及容器内部的日志,以便更好地了解集群的状态。
总之,使用Docker来部署DolphinDB集群是一个非常简单的过程,只需要几步就可以完成。它可以节省大量的时间,让我们可以更快地部署DolphinDB集群,从而提高工作效率。
相关文章